The hexagon is one of my favorite geometric shapes for designing, so I created this fidget. It has an eyelet and can also be used as a necklace, as a Christmas tree decoration and - last but not least - also as a calibration test for your printer.If you want a larger version, just scale it up.Notes:Print with a maximum of 0.4 mm line width and 0.2 mm layer height.This model has a tight fit. If you cannot separate the individual rings, here are a few suggestions to help:carefully loosen the object from the print bed with a knife, ring by ring, from the outside in,print slower (20 mm/s for walls),reduce flow by 1 to 2%,retract the walls of the object by a few hundredths of a millimeter (in Cura with the "Horizontal Expansion" setting and in PrusaSlicer with "XY Size Compensation").If nothing helps, let me know in the comments - I will then upload a version with larger tolerances.Do you like it?If you have printed this toy and you like it, I would be happy if your make is uploaded.
